Abstract

SBA-Pr-NH2 was found to be a sui table and efficient catalyst for the condensation of acenaphthenequinone, malononitrile/ethylcyanoacetate, and α-methylencarbonyl compounds via a simple, facile, efficient and three-component procedure. The corresponding product was found to have a surprising antimicrobial activity.
